(4)文件的各个block的存储管理由datanode节点承担 --- datanode是HDFS集群从节点,每一个block都可以在多个datanode上存储多个副本(副本数量也可以通过参数设置dfs.replication) (5)HDFS是设计成适应一次写入,多次读出的场景,且不支持文件的修改 (注:适合用来做数据分析,并不适合用来做网盘应用,因为,不便修改,延迟大,...
我建议遵循values:- dfs.namenode.num.extra.edits.retained=100000dfs.namenode.max.extra.edits.segments.retained=100dfs.namenode.num.checkpoints.retained=2 您可以在这里找到所有这些参数的详细信息,这些值可以是任何值,并且取决于您必须选择的环境。
System.out.println("DFS Used: " + used + " (" + StringUtils.byteDesc(used) + ")"); double dfsUsedPercent = 0; if (presentCapacity != 0) { dfsUsedPercent = used/(double)presentCapacity; } System.out.println("DFS Used%: " + StringUtils.formatPercent(dfsUsedPercent, 2)); /* Thes...
1)在hdfs-site.xml 追加属性dfs.hosts.exclude, 该属性配置的参数是配置要删除节点机器的主机名。 <property><name>dfs.hosts.exclude</name><value>/usr/local/hadoop/etc/hadoop/excludes</value></property> 2)在excludes文件中配置要删除节点的主机名 3)分发hdfs-site.xml 和 exludes 文件 4)执行命令 hdf...
start-dfs.sh 002、创建、删除、查看目录 #创建目录hdfs dfs -mkdir -p /user/hadoopDir#出现这种情况可能是编码的问题,手敲一遍就好–mkdir: Unknown command#查看目录hdfs dfs -ls / Found 1 items drwxr-xr-x - hadoop supergroup 0 2020-05-19 03:34 /user#删除目录hdfs dfs -rm -r /user/hadoopDi...
Unknown protocol: org.apache.hadoop.hdfs.qjournal.protocol.InterQJournalProtocol 代码语言:java AI代码解释 org.apache.hadoop.ipc.RemoteException(org.apache.hadoop.ipc.RpcNoSuchProtocolException):Unknownprotocol:org.apache.hadoop.hdfs.qjournal.protocol.InterQJournalProtocolatorg.apache.hadoop.ipc.ProtobufRpc...
org.apache.hadoop.hdfs.server.common.IncorrectVersionException: Unexpected version of storage directory /data/dfs/dn. Reported: -57. Expecting = -56. at org.apache.hadoop.hdfs.server.common.StorageInfo.setLayoutVersion(StorageInfo.java:178)
messageHeartbeatResponseProto{repeatedDatanodeCommandProtocmds=1;// Returned commands can be nullrequiredNNHAStatusHeartbeatProtohaStatus=2;optionalRollingUpgradeStatusProtorollingUpgradeStatus=3;optionaluint64fullBlockReportLeaseId=4[default=0];optionalRollingUpgradeStatusProtorollingUpgradeStatusV2=5;} ...
1, –mkdir: Unknown command 我们仅需手动的敲进去即可。代码本身没有错,可能是因为字符编码不一致 原因:“-mkdir”的“-”字符编码错误。 2,创建用户目录时,没报错,但是(./bin/hdfs dfs –ls .)到根目录下没有发现 user/hadoop 文件 Hadoop根目录:是否是安装目录(非也,它是HDFS 系统的一个目录~至于在哪...
2021-04-19 10:41:01,144 WARN org.apache.hadoop.hdfs.server.common.Storage: Failed to add storage directory [DISK]file:/data/dfs/dn/ org.apache.hadoop.hdfs.server.common.IncorrectVersionException: Unexpected version of storage directory /data/dfs/dn. Reported: -57. Expecting = -56. ...